About This Program

The Environmental/Environmental Engineering Technology/Technician certificate program at Ohio University-Main Campus is located in Athens, OH. Ohio University is a public institution offering this two-to-four-year certificate within the engineering technology field, providing students with technical training relevant to environmental monitoring, compliance, and remediation roles.

This program falls under CIP code 15.0507, covering environmental engineering technology. Ohio University-Main Campus also offers related programs such as a certificate in Radio and Television Broadcasting Technology/Technician, bachelor's degrees in Computer Systems Networking and Telecommunications and Engineering/Industrial Management, and associate degrees in Aeronautics/Aviation/Aerospace Science and Technology and Aviation/Airway Management and Operations. Students in this certificate program can expect coursework in environmental regulations, pollution control, site assessment, and technical methods used in environmental engineering support roles.
